Prof.Bhim Singh, Chief Patron of National Panthers Party late last evening submitted an urgent notice to Governor of J&K, Shri N.N. Vohra demanding immediate dissolution of the suspended Legislative Assembly of J&K so that the people of the state shall be confident that the present leadership in the Assembly shall not abuse its power anymore. The general opinion rather massive opinion of the people of all the three regions stands for immediate dissolution of the State Assembly whose continuation has been exploited by several political elements in the state and outside the state. Rumour mongering is causing a greater agony than the actual facts relating to the political situation in the state. J&K Constitution as well as Anti-Defection Law in the State of J&K does not allow any defection whether a single legislator defects or all the legislators in a particular political party defect. Each defector looses his Assembly seat whether one or all in case the President of the Party does not support the defector. All shall ceased to be Members of the Assembly. This Law was made in J&K during the time of Sheikh Mohd. Abdullah. Anti-Defection Law in J&K is much stronger and applies to every defector, may be one or all and anybody who defects shall ceased to be a Member in the Legislative Assembly. This Law in J&K is strong enough to check defection by one or all. This has not been conveyed to the political parties and that’s why rumour mongering about defection is creating the situation.
This is my request to Your Excellency to exercise absolute power vested in the Governor of J&K only under Section 53 of J&K Constitution to dissolve the State Assembly without any delay.
